Understanding the W-2 Form for Hand and Stone Massage Spa, Inc

The W-2 form is a crucial tax document that reports an employee's annual wages and the amount of taxes withheld from their paycheck. For employees of Hand and Stone Massage Spa, Inc, this form is essential for filing personal income taxes. Each year, the spa provides its employees with a W-2 form, which details their earnings and tax withholdings for the previous year.

Employees should understand that the W-2 form is generated by the specific Hand and Stone location where they were employed. Since each spa operates as an independently owned franchise, the W-2 forms are not issued from a central corporate office.

How to Obtain Your W-2 Form

To get your W-2 form from Hand and Stone Massage Spa, Inc, follow these steps:

  • Contact Your Home Spa: Reach out directly to the Hand and Stone location where you worked. The local manager or administrator can provide specific details on how to access your W-2 form.
  • Check with the Payroll Provider: Many franchises utilize third-party payroll services. Ask your local spa management for the name of the provider and instructions on accessing your W-2 online or requesting a physical copy.
  • Contact Human Resources: If the location has a human resources department, they can assist you in obtaining your W-2 form.
  • Use the Corporate Contact Form: If you cannot reach your local spa, consider contacting the corporate office through their Online Customer Contact Form. They may help direct you to the appropriate local contact.

Filling Out the W-2 Form

When you receive your W-2 form, it will include several key pieces of information:

  • Employee Information: This section contains your name, address, and Social Security number.
  • Employer Information: This includes the name and address of Hand and Stone Massage Spa, Inc, along with the Employer Identification Number (EIN).
  • Wage and Tax Information: This section outlines your total earnings, Social Security wages, Medicare wages, and the total amount of federal, state, and local taxes withheld.

Ensure all information is accurate. If you notice any discrepancies, contact your local spa immediately for corrections.

Important Dates for W-2 Distribution

Employers are required to send out W-2 forms by January thirty-first each year. It is crucial for employees to keep this timeline in mind when preparing their tax returns. If you do not receive your W-2 by this date, follow up with your local Hand and Stone franchise.

IRS Guidelines for W-2 Forms

The IRS mandates that employers provide W-2 forms to their employees to ensure accurate reporting of income and taxes. Employees must use the information on the W-2 to complete their tax returns. The IRS also provides guidelines on how to report any missing W-2 forms, which may involve filing Form 4852, a substitute for the W-2.

Common Issues with W-2 Forms

Employees may encounter several common issues with their W-2 forms, including:

  • Incorrect Information: If any details are wrong, such as your name or Social Security number, contact your local spa for a corrected form.
  • Missing W-2: If you do not receive your W-2 by the deadline, reach out to your local franchise and, if necessary, the IRS.
  • Late Submission: Ensure you file your tax return on time to avoid penalties, even if you are waiting for your W-2.

Who Uses the W-2 Form?

The W-2 form is primarily used by employees of Hand and Stone Massage Spa, Inc. It is essential for anyone who has received wages from the spa, including full-time, part-time, and seasonal employees. Additionally, independent contractors or freelancers may not receive a W-2 but rather a 1099 form for tax reporting purposes.

Legal Use of the W-2 Form

The W-2 form is legally required for tax reporting purposes in the United States. Employees must use the information provided to accurately report their income to the IRS. Failure to report income as indicated on the W-2 can lead to penalties and interest on unpaid taxes.
